What is the planet Neptune made of?

As a gas giant, Neptune is primarily made from hydrogen, measured at 80 percent of the atmosphere, with an additional 19 percent composed of helium. The remainder of the planet is mainly composed of small amounts of methane, hydrogen deuteride and ethane.
Neptune's outer atmosphere also contains ammonia, water and methane ice, and ammonia hydrosulfide. The core of the planet is composed of silicates, including iron and nickel. The gases in the atmosphere liquefy in the planet's mantle and may eventually crystallize as they near the intense heat of the core, where the temperature matches that on the surface of the sun.
